diff options
author | Monty <xiphmont@xiph.org> | 2002-05-08 03:34:10 +0000 |
---|---|---|
committer | Monty <xiphmont@xiph.org> | 2002-05-08 03:34:10 +0000 |
commit | 7a5c1a2e198ac322810ab17fa754cb09d4e408b4 (patch) | |
tree | bf01f0361c59ed9beeaaf9b1a2d21453f9c4385c /include | |
parent | 7902656b7cc7b5e0e092702ad6be46e70dafeee7 (diff) | |
download | ogg-git-7a5c1a2e198ac322810ab17fa754cb09d4e408b4.tar.gz |
Tested changes needed for ongoing work on branches in vorbis/
Add bitpack copy and checkpoint functions
svn path=/trunk/ogg/; revision=3289
Diffstat (limited to 'include')
-rw-r--r-- | include/ogg/ogg.h |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/include/ogg/ogg.h b/include/ogg/ogg.h index 41ad86a..ab4f8d5 100644 --- a/include/ogg/ogg.h +++ b/include/ogg/ogg.h @@ -11,7 +11,7 @@ ******************************************************************** function: toplevel libogg include - last mod: $Id: ogg.h,v 1.14 2002/03/07 03:36:52 xiphmont Exp $ + last mod: $Id: ogg.h,v 1.15 2002/05/08 03:34:09 xiphmont Exp $ ********************************************************************/ #ifndef _OGG_H @@ -110,6 +110,9 @@ typedef struct { /* Ogg BITSTREAM PRIMITIVES: bitstream ************************/ extern void oggpack_writeinit(oggpack_buffer *b); +extern void oggpack_writetrunc(oggpack_buffer *b,long bits); +extern void oggpack_writealign(oggpack_buffer *b); +extern void oggpack_writecopy(oggpack_buffer *b,void *source,long bits); extern void oggpack_reset(oggpack_buffer *b); extern void oggpack_writeclear(oggpack_buffer *b); extern void oggpack_readinit(oggpack_buffer *b,unsigned char *buf,int bytes); @@ -175,3 +178,9 @@ extern void ogg_packet_clear(ogg_packet *op); #endif #endif /* _OGG_H */ + + + + + + |